ROAD TRAFFIC REGULATION ACT 1984

WOKINGHAM BOROUGH COUNCIL
(A33 SWALLOWFIELD BYPASS, THREE MILE CROSS)

(TEMPORARY PROHIBITION OF DRIVING) ORDER 2016

NOTICE IS HEREBY given that on the 15th August 2016 Wokingham Borough Council as Traffic Authority made the above-named Order under Section 14(1)(a) of the Road Traffic Regulation Act 1984 the effect of which is to prohibit any vehicle from proceeding in a northbound direction along A33 Basingstoke Road between its junction with the B3349 Riseley Roundabout and its signalised junction at Mere Oak Lane The reason for this restriction is to enable resurfacing works to be undertaken in safety. The alternative route for vehicles affected by this restriction will be via B3349 Basingstoke Road (Riseley, Swallowfield and Spencers Wood) and Basingstoke Road (Three Mile Cross) then back
onto the A33.

Access to properties located within the boundary of the closure will be maintained where possible. This Order shall only apply when the appropriate signs and markings are displayed in the road. The Order will come into operation on 25th day of August 2016 and will continue in force for a period not exceeding 18 months or until the works have been completed whichever is the earlier. It is expected that that the closure will be undertaken overnight, during the hours of 8pm to 6am, and it is anticipated that all the works will be completed by 16th October.

Dated this 18th day of August 2016
